Ticket: Pricing experiment `tier-nudge` showing weird splits

Heads up for the sync — the Seatwell ticket-pricing experiment is assigning ~61/39 instead of 50/50. Looks like the bucketing hash ignores the new region salt, so returning users from the Calverton rollout got re-bucketed into variant B. No revenue impact yet since variant prices only differ on the premium tier, but the analysis is polluted for this week. Proposing we pause assignment and rehash. The affected assignment-service build is noted below.

pipeline stamp: htk4_66df

FINANCE REVIEW SUMMARY — Corliss Fabrics

Quarterly cash-flow forecast looks healthier than feared. Receivables from the Danbrook account cleared early, and inventory draw-down freed more cash than modelled. Operating position stays positive through the quarter, with a thin patch in week nine. Keep the revolving facility untouched for now. Strategic context sits in the confidential note below.

board note of kadug-tawig: Only 5 of the 100 pilot accounts renewed Oliath, so a churn review is set for April 15.

### Extracting translation strings

New to the Brindlewort localization pipeline? The extraction script walks the UI packages, pulls out tagged strings, and dumps them into the catalog the translators use. Run it from repo root, not a subfolder, or it silently skips half the files (yes, really). If the diff looks suspiciously small, that's usually why. It runs in CI nightly too, so manual runs are mostly for spot checks. Step-by-step instructions with flags explained are here.

wiki page, tadug-yagap: https://jira.qorvelsys.internal/pages/browse/display/projects/5e6c

## BranchSweep: recovering the bot account

If BranchSweep stops deleting stale branches and tickets mention auth failures, the bot account has likely been suspended by an automated policy sweep. Support should not ask users to re-grant permissions; the bot's repository access is restored centrally. Open the admin recovery panel, select the BranchSweep service identity, and choose "reinstate." Confirm the audit log shows the suspension reason first. The panel will then request the recovery passphrase, which is provided below.

unlock words, fawig-bagef: olidor-holir-istox-holath-tamys-quenion-giliel